Alexandros Kosiaris has uploaded a new change for review.
https://gerrit.wikimedia.org/r/188524
Change subject: ganglia_new: move ferm::service from module to role
......................................................................
ganglia_new: move ferm::service from module to role
ferm rules should be at the role level and not the module level
Change-Id: I83265bf90a95007e16dd5be34a6cb111045a02ed
---
M manifests/role/ganglia.pp
M modules/ganglia_new/manifests/web.pp
2 files changed, 10 insertions(+), 10 deletions(-)
git pull ssh://gerrit.wikimedia.org:29418/operations/puppet
refs/changes/24/188524/1
diff --git a/manifests/role/ganglia.pp b/manifests/role/ganglia.pp
index 69f9b84..f90ea48 100644
--- a/manifests/role/ganglia.pp
+++ b/manifests/role/ganglia.pp
@@ -91,6 +91,16 @@
gmetad_root => $gmetad_root,
}
+ ferm::service { 'ganglia_http':
+ proto => 'tcp',
+ port => '80',
+ }
+
+ ferm::service { 'ganglia_https':
+ proto => 'tcp',
+ port => '443',
+ }
+
# Get better insight into how disks are faring
ganglia::plugin::python { 'diskstat': }
diff --git a/modules/ganglia_new/manifests/web.pp
b/modules/ganglia_new/manifests/web.pp
index e3a790b..5ce4a34 100644
--- a/modules/ganglia_new/manifests/web.pp
+++ b/modules/ganglia_new/manifests/web.pp
@@ -37,14 +37,4 @@
content => template('ganglia_new/conf_production.php.erb'),
require => Package['ganglia-webfrontend'],
}
-
- ferm::service { 'ganglia_http':
- proto => 'tcp',
- port => '80',
- }
-
- ferm::service { 'ganglia_https':
- proto => 'tcp',
- port => '443',
- }
}
--
To view, visit https://gerrit.wikimedia.org/r/188524
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: I83265bf90a95007e16dd5be34a6cb111045a02ed
Gerrit-PatchSet: 1
Gerrit-Project: operations/puppet
Gerrit-Branch: production
Gerrit-Owner: Alexandros Kosiaris <[email protected]>
_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its